WebTherefore the matrix chain problem with ‘ n ‘ matrices can be solved in 2nCn/ (n+1) ways. Using dynamic programming the process can be made easy and more efficient. For example, consider the following sequences for a set of matrices. Notice that multiplication of matrix A with matrix B i.e. (A.B) is being repeated in two sequences. WebFeb 20, 2024 · You can use dynamic programming to solve the problem in pseudo-polynomial time. Here's how: First, it will divide the matrix sequence into two subsequences. You will find the minimum cost of multiplying out each subsequence. You will add these costs together and in the price of multiplying the two result matrices. WebChildren will use their multiplication and division skills to solve word problems about length in this worksheet. When answering the questions, make sure they pay attention to the different units of length — millimetres, centimetres, metres and kilometres — that they may need to answer in. Write your equations in the following form: 25 x 25= some expression some expression = In each case, state which properties of arithmetic ... small buckwheat travel pillowWebJan 17, 2024 · Strip diagrams have to be presented to students as a problem-solving tool and they have to be used consistently. Yes, it takes longer for students to draw strip diagrams to represent their problems, but it should be an expectation.
